That old rule about greasing every 4 hours wrecked my bearings

My uncle Bob who ran a dredge on the Mississippi for 30 years swore by greasing the cutterhead bearings every 4 hours like clockwork. I followed his advice for 6 months straight on a job near Baton Rouge and burned through three sets of bearings. Turns out the manufacturer spec says every 8 hours minimum for our model and overgreasing just blows out the seals. Has anyone else had a old timer give them advice that cost them money?
